Two girls, ages 7 and 11, killed after ATV crashes in Wisconsin

UTICA, Wis. (AP) — Two young girls died after their ATV crashed into a car in east-central Wisconsin, authorities said Wednesday.

The Winnebago County Sheriff’s Office said in a series of news releases that the ATV collided with the car in the town of Utica about 12:41 pm Tuesday, WLUK-TV reported.

The ATV’s occupants, 11-year-old Mesa Fredenhagen and 7-year-old Kennedi Harris, both of Oshkosh, died. One of the girls was pronounced dead at the crash. The other was taken to a hospital and later died.

The news releases did not say which girl died on site or when the second girl died. A message The Associated Press left at the sheriff’s office seeking those details was not immediately returned.

The sheriff’s office said the 43-year-old woman who was driving the car had minor injuries, but she and her 13-year-old son, who was a passenger in the vehicle, tried to render first aid to the girls. She is cooperating with the investigation, the office said.
